Doesn't matter of you go for a solid colour or use a stain, you want to sand the wood back to allow for the finish to come out as good as possible. One of The moderators dingobass always has the mantra of "sand, sand, sand and sand again. When you think you are done sanding, sand again! When your arms are tired, give it to your wife to sand!", always works well if you give it another half hour or so of sanding! I gave my Strat kit a whole week of just sanding and it came out beautifully!
